Rath Yatra Chariot Festival 2016 July 2016 Live streaming from Puri, Odisha. It was a wonderful experience to share with Class 2A a part of the live streaming of Ratha Yatra. The children avidly watched the procession of volunteers and devotees gently pulling the strings of the 45 feet high chariots of Lord Jagannath, accompanied by his elder brother Balabhadra and sister Subhadra. What was truly memorable and uplifting about the experience was when the children spontaneously sang kirtan.

YOGA and MINDFULNESS LESSONS over the next fortnight

Key Stage 1 pupil‟s challenge will be to see who is able to use different types of pranayam to

be able to keep to “keep the bubbles in the sky” without using their hands and getting up

from our yoga mat. The important lesson

is to understand we are on planet

earth; there is gravity that will bring the

bubbles from the sky to the ground. The

lesson teaches us how to breathe in a

proper, regulated fashion by being

mindful of our breath and activities. The children will then listen to a story about being

courageous and learn that being courageous is also when we are able to stand our ground

for what we believe in, instead of doing things that everyone else is doing.

Key Stage 2 will also undertake "keep the bubble in the sky" challenge using pranayam and the crab pose. Holding the crab poses, children will wait for gravity to bring the bubbles from the sky to the ground. Pupils will then continue adding to their sequence that they have been learning together. They are currently working on a standing sequence. The children also shared discussions about people in history that have been courageous. The examples that were given from students were: Nelson Mandela, Rosa Parks, Martin Luther King Junior, Mahatma Gandhi, Malala, Srila Prabhupada and Lord Chaitanya. Mrs Hothi talked about Srila Prabhupada and how courageous he was to have gone to America to spread an internal spiritual revolution of the heart by sharing Krishna with everyone. In his late 60s he managed to build over a hundred temples around the world and established the International Society of Krishna Consciousness (ISKCON). This year happens to be the 50th year anniversary of the establishment.

The law does not grant parents/carers an automatic right to take their children out of school during term time. If the request is for an absence in term time permission must be sought in advance. If the circumstances relating to this request are considered exceptional and the absence is authorised by the school, the authorising of the absences will be conditional on the child(ren) attending satisfactory up to the date covered by this request.

Absence from school that will not be authorised: Any type of shopping Looking after siblings or unwell parents Minding the house Birthdays Resting after a late night Relatives visiting or visiting relatives Holidays
